Description
Photograph was edited for publication purposes
Photograph caption dated December 3, 1949 reads, "Burbank Civic leaders stand by to assist Starlet Debbie Reynolds, at microphone, as she prepares to give the signal for lighting the city's Christmas lights, marking the official opening of the city's Yuletide holidays. A gala parade today capped the celebration. Left to right are James T. Hannon, Walter Mansfield, Don Karcie, Mrs. Walter Mansfield and Roger Patrick."
